The Wisconsin Department of Health Services confirms five people have been sickened by salmonella after eating sprouts at the same restaurant chain. All five victims say they ate sprouts at Jimmy John’s restaurants in unspecified locations. Customers in other states have also been sickened after eating at the chain’s restaurants. Health officials in several states are working to identify the supplier of the sprouts. The Wisconsin restaurants have been asked to remove sprouts from their menus.
